Choosing your departure: the exact time windows to know

You have set departure times, which makes trip planning much easier than guessing.

Hanoi to Cat Ba departure times

  • 8:00
  • 11:00
  • 13:00
  • 15:00

Cat Ba to Hanoi departure times

  • 9:00
  • 12:30
  • 14:00
  • 16:30

Cat Ba meeting point vs. hotel drop-off: don’t get tripped up

On the Cat Ba side, there are two ways the information is presented, and it’s worth understanding before you show up.

  • The official starting point is listed as Cat Ba Oasis Bungalow & Restaurant, No. 254 Đường 1/4, TT. Cát Bà, Cát Hải, Hải Phòng, Vietnam.
  • The service also states you’ll be dropped off right back at your hotel in Cat Ba Town.

In practice, this often means: you’ll get a hotel drop-off where available, but the operator may also use the Oasis Bungalow location as a key reference point for pickup/return coordination. If your hotel is outside Cat Ba Town or you’re unsure what the driver will follow, it’s smart to double-check your exact pickup/drop instructions after booking.

This is especially important if you’re staying in a less central area and you don’t want to walk after a long transfer.

FAQ

How long does the Hanoi to Cat Ba (or return) transfer take?

The ride time is listed as approximately 3 hours.

How much does it cost?

The price is $20.00 per person.

Is hotel pickup offered in Hanoi?

Yes. The service offers free pick up from any hotel in Hanoi.

Where is the meeting point in Cat Ba?

The start (and the activity end back at the meeting point) is listed as Cat Ba Oasis Bungalow & Restaurant, No. 254 Đường 1/4, TT. Cát Bà, Cát Hải, Hải Phòng, Vietnam.

Do you get dropped off in Cat Ba Town?

Yes. The service states you’ll be dropped off at your hotel in Cat Ba Town.

What amenities are included on board?

Vehicles are described as having leather seating, privacy tinted windows, DVD player and monitor, Wi‑Fi, drinks available, a personal sound system, and personalized climate control.

Are there daily departures?

Yes. The schedule lists departures every day with multiple time options in each direction.

What time does the bus leave Hanoi for Cat Ba?

Hanoi to Cat Ba departures are listed at 8:00, 11:00, 13:00, and 15:00.

What time does the bus leave Cat Ba for Hanoi?

Cat Ba to Hanoi departures are listed at 9:00, 12:30, 14:00, and 16:30.

What is the cancellation policy?

There is free cancellation. You can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, and cut-off times are based on local experience time.
